Like all true tea, black tea and pu-erh tea offers many potential health benefits. Research has found that tea (Camellia sinensis) can have many positive effects on human health, including improved cardiovascular function, cancer risk reduction, improved immune function, improved oral health, and help with weight management. Tea is also full of polyphenols, which are a class of antioxidant that help your body maintain homeostasis and balance your stress levels. Black tea specifically has been found to regulate blood sugar in diabetics better than other types of tea, according to a study done by the University of Massachusetts Amherst.

Because Puer tea soup is bright red and brown, and black tea soup is bright red, there is a slight difference in soup color. Therefore, many people who are new to tea drinking often refer to Puer tea as black tea. In fact, Pu-erh tea and black tea are two different types of tea products, which are essentially different. The following is an analysis of the difference between Pu-erh tea and black tea.


First. The categories are different.
Pu-erh tea belongs to reprocessed tea, while black tea belongs to basic tea. Basic teas include green teas, black teas, green teas, yellow teas, white teas, and black teas. Black tea is one of them. Pu-erh tea is made from sun-cured green tea (green tea) and then processed by a special process.
 
Second.  The processing technology is different.
Taking Pu-erh loose tea and Kungfu black tea as an example, the processing technology of Pu-erh loose tea is: Yunnan big leaf sun-cured green tea → piling(fermentation) → drying → sieving → picking → blending into pieces; Kungfu black tea processing technology is: Fresh tea leaves → withering → rolling → fermentation → shaping → drying → red hair tea → refining → baking → finished product.


Third.  The appearance is different.
There are two types of Pu-erh tea: Pu-erh loose tea and Pu-erh compressed tea. The shape of Pu-erh loose tea is firm, firm and firm, and its color is brown or brownish red; while Pu-erh pressed tea is made by using Pu-erh loose tea to autoclave, and the shape mainly includes cakes, bricks, tuo and so on.


Fourth.  The taste and aroma are different.
Pu-erh tea has a mellow taste and is uniquely fragrant; black tea has a mellow, refreshing, and sweet flavor. One is Chenxiang and the other is sweet. The two are easier to distinguish.
